What is a Python web developer?

A Python Web Developer is a software professional who specializes in building web applications and services using the Python programming language. They typically work with web frameworks like Django or Flask to develop dynamic websites, APIs, and backend systems. Python Web Developers are responsible for writing clean, efficient code, integrating databases, and ensuring web application security and performance. Their role often involves collaborating with front-end developers, designers, and other stakeholders to deliver robust and scalable web solutions.

What does a Python web developer do?

A Python web developer performs server-side development duties for websites. In this position, you focus on writing code using the Python programming language. Web developers use Python to write code for server-side application logic. Your responsibilities include testing and debugging your script during the development process. Some web developers use HTML and JavaScript to create the elements of websites that the user views. The Python code helps connect these elements with servers and databases and facilitates the collection of data. Python developers can work on open source projects with other developers, or you can use Python to customize open-source web applications.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Python web develop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Python Web Developer, you need a strong grasp of Python programming, web frameworks like Django or Flask, and a solid understanding of front-end technologies such as HTML, CSS, and JavaScript. Familiarity with version control systems (e.g., Git), databases (SQL/NoSQL), and deployment tools, as well as relevant certifications, is often required. Problem-solving, teamwork, and effective communication are crucial soft skills that distinguish top performers in this role. These abilities enable developers to build efficient, scalable web applications and collaborate seamlessly with cross-functional teams.

What are the most common challenges Python web developers face when working on large-scale projects?

Python Web Developers often encounter challenges related to application scalability, code maintainability, and efficient database management when working on large-scale projects. Collaborating across teams to ensure consistent coding standards and integrating with various APIs or legacy systems can also be demanding. Staying up-to-date with evolving frameworks like Django or Flask and implementing best practices for security and performance are essential to successfully manage complex web applications.

The main difference between a Python Web Developer and a Java Web Developer lies in the programming language used and the typical work environment. Python developers often work in startups and data-driven projects, while Java developers are more common in large enterprise systems. Both roles require a background in computer science and relevant certifications, but they serve different industry needs and project types.
